Apparatus and method for secure identification of security features in value items
First Claim
1. An apparatus for obtaining a security signature of a value item having a substrate, the substrate having at least one security feature associated therewith, the apparatus comprising:
- a) a scanner comprising a track dimensioned for receiving the value item, a plurality of LEDs for respectively illuminating a plurality of areas of the substrate along a scan path of the substrate when the value item is being received along said track, said plurality of LEDs respectively illuminating said plurality of areas with electromagnetic radiation having wavelengths in a plurality of different wavelength ranges selected from the group consisting of ultraviolet, visible light and infrared, and a plurality of radiation sensors for respectively detecting a plurality of responses of electromagnetic radiation reflected from said plurality of areas and having wavelengths in one or more sensor wavelength ranges selected from the group consisting of ultraviolet, visible light and infrared wherein each of said plurality of responses is selected from a group such that said each response is not selected as a magnetic response; and
b) a processor for calculating from said plurality of responses a representation of said at least one security feature, said at least one security feature comprising a plurality of-fibers of the substrate, said representation of said at least one security feature comprising data representing an embedded depth in the substrate of one or more fibers of said plurality of fibers, a location of said one or more fibers, and a size of said one or more fibers,wherein the apparatus is operable to transmit said representation to a database.

Abstract
A document authentication apparatus and system is provided comprising a scanner, PC, a central database and a network. The scanner emits a stimulus which illuminates security features such as ink, fibers or planchettes in or on a substrate of a value item such as a check, bank note, credit card or identification document. A sensor(s) detect the illuminated security features and values are generated relating to the color, coordinates on and depth of the security features in the substrate. The values are digitized and recorded for comparison when a value item is presented for authentication. Matching digitized values indicates a match of the substrates thereby identifying the value item.
